This well maintained Customized Irwin 68' offers the semi- walk thru cockpit with extended transom with electrically operated swim/dive platform and accommodates a custom lazzarette bulkhead for a jet ski. She has a handsome deep blue hull, an on deck Jacuzzi, wet bar with refrigerator, Bimini/Dodger with full cockpit enclosure, generator, Electric Windlass, Main & Mizzen system, and a 200 hp Turbo Charged diesel engine. Electronics include Autohelm autopilot, Depth, Speed and Wind monitor, Radar, VHF, etc. She offers a warm inviting interior with accommodations ten people including captain and crew, laundry area, and four private head compartments with shower and electric heads. She's fully air conditioned, has a Watermaker and Icemaker plus all the comforts of home. Ted Irwin designed these yachts to be as roomy and comfortable at sea as in your home on land.
This yacht was featured in an ABC Movie of the Week, "Two Came Back"

The Biggest Pros and Cons
The 1986 Irwin Custom Ketch offers a unique combination of classic design and robust construction, making it a popular choice among sailing enthusiasts. Here are some pros and cons to consider:
Pros
Sturdy Build: Known for its solid fiberglass construction, the Irwin Custom Ketch is durable and capable of handling various sea conditions.
Spacious Layout: The ketch rig allows for a versatile sail plan and typically provides ample living space below deck, making it comfortable for extended cruising.
Ease of Handling: With two masts, sail handling can be more manageable, especially for short-handed crews, as the sail area is divided into smaller, easier-to-handle sails.
Classic Aesthetics: The traditional ketch rig combined with Irwin's craftsmanship offers a timeless and attractive sailing vessel.
Good Storage: Designed with cruising in mind, the boat usually features generous storage options for gear and provisions.
Cons
Maintenance Intensive: As a custom-built vessel from 1986, it may require ongoing maintenance and potential upgrades to keep systems modern and reliable.
Performance: While stable and comfortable, the ketch rig can be slower compared to modern sloop designs, especially in light wind conditions.
Maneuverability: The additional mast and rigging can add complexity to docking and maneuvering in tight spaces.
Weight: The robust construction often results in a heavier boat, which may affect speed and fuel efficiency under power.
Availability of Parts: Being a custom model, sourcing specific replacement parts could be more challenging compared to mass-produced boats.
